Rooted in the Wind XI

Description

In "Rooted in the Wind XI," the landscape becomes a canvas for contemplation. The figure stands in quiet harmony with the barely iced lake, their arms extending as if to hold the branches that echo their shape. These natural forms evoke rivers of energy, connecting earth and sky.

The subdued sepia tones emphasize the interplay of light and shadow, creating a serene yet powerful visual narrative. The stone rests beside the figure like a punctuation mark, grounding the composition in the physical world. This piece invites viewers to ponder Rainer Maria Rilke's words: “Let everything happen to you: beauty and terror. Just keep going. No feeling is final.”
